By Kelly Richardson Career Colleges Columnist Just when you thought Michael Jackson had escaped tragedy, it is now being reported that he is close to defaulting on $200 million dollars in loans. Lawyers for pop superstar Michael Jackson are in constant committee with accounting and financial professionals over restructuring the conditions of the loans to avoid a true default. Hanging in the balance is Michael's stake in the Beatles pop anthology that he co-owns with Sony Records. His accounting team is attempting to retain Jackson's ownership in the publishing rights of arguably the most successful music group in history. Accounting Troubles for Jackson
